salinidad
salinity, saltiness
noun sah-lee-nee-DAHD Rare
Origin: From Latin salinus (salty) + -idad.
Usage Note
Salinidad is a scientific and geographic term measuring the concentration of dissolved salts in water. It is key in oceanography and agriculture — high salinidad del suelo can damage crops. The adjective is salino/a.
Examples
"La salinidad del mar Mediterráneo es elevada."
Natural Translation
The salinity of the Mediterranean Sea is high.
